Proven technology combines comfort with performance
The Dräger PSS 5000 SCBA is designed to withstand the high wear and tear that firefighters face daily—while providing an enhanced level of comfort and functionality. The harness is made of a tough chloroprene rubber material that performs for the long term. A heavy-duty stainless steel buckle and long-life Aramid blend webbing make this harness ideally suited for extended wear and frequent use.
 
For outstanding comfort, the flexible harness connects to a lightweight, stable backplate, while a pivoting waist belt helps reduce pressure on the wearer.

Integrated systems reduce risk and increase versatility
To minimize the risk of damage or snagging, the Dräger Sentinel 7000 or 1500 electronic system and air supply hoses are integrated into the backplate. To further streamline the harness, the lung demand valve (LDV), Dräger Sentinel system, and rescue hoses can be routed over the shoulders (two hoses per side). Conventional waist-mounted hoses can also be fitted to the carrying system, making the Dräger PSS 5000 one of the most versatile SCBA systems available.
 
Easy maintenance to lower cost of ownership
The following features keep Dräger PSS 5000 downtime and maintenance costs to a minimum:
Innovative slide-and-lock mechanism for fast and easy harness assembly and disassembly
Harness detaches from the backplate without the use of tools
First stage reducer snap-fit connection allows pneumatics to be fitted or removed quickly and easily
Hose clips push in and out to allow swift removal of hoses from the harness pads for cleaning
Chemical-resistant harness and waist belt design prevent excessive water absorption and reduce cleaning and drying time
Standard batteries, no manufacturer-required overhaul, and few replacement parts contribute to a lower total cost of ownership over the life of the SCBA

Dräger Sentinel 7000—Real-time monitoring of key indicators
Incorporating a centralized power supply and pressure sensor module within the backplate, the robust system combines maximum component protection with balanced weight distribution for reduced physical stress.
 
An electronic gauge provides real-time monitoring of essential information, including:
Accurate, continuously updated digital display of pressure and time to EOSTI activation (time based on dynamic breathing rate)
Battery status display
360° visual and audible alarms triggered when PASS is activated
Automatic self-tests and system tests
Enhanced data logging with personal ID
 
Dräger Sentinel 1500*—Modular design to enhance firefighter safety
The Dräger Sentinel 1500 is a fully integrated, electronic signal and warning unit with a modular design that allows you to position the PASS device at your waist or shoulder, based on your preference.
 
With a trusted backlit pneumatic style transmitting gauge, the Sentinel 1500 increases personal safety because it:
Sends a wakeup signal to the paired PASS device and HUD when the cylinder is opened, ensuring that the system is ready before you enter a hazardous zone
Includes a configurable alarm that alerts you when absorbed temperatures reach a critical level
Draws attention to a firefighter in distress by generating distinctive visual and audible alert signals
Decreases snagging hazards by reducing the need for additional cables or wires
